to simplify CVP calculations, managers make what assumptions?

1. constant selling price. The price of a product or service will not change as volume changes 2. costs are linear and can be accurately divided into variable and fixed components. The variable costs are constant per unit and fixed costs are constant in total over the entire relevant range 3. in multiproduct companies, the mix of products sold remains constant

order of items in the contribution margin format income statement

1. sales 2. variable expenses 3. contribution margin 4. fixed expenses 5. net operating income

dollar sales to break even =

fixed expenses/CM ratio

the margin of safety

is the excess of budgeted or actual sales dollars over the break even volume of sales dollars. It is the amount by which sales can drop before losses are incurred. The higher the margin of safety, the lower the risk of not breaking even and incurring a loss margin of safety in dollars = total budgeted (or actual) sales - break even sales

Margin of Safety Percentage

margin of safety in dollars / total budgeted (or actual) sales in dollars
